Types of Cat Access Doors and Installation Locations:
Professional installers excel in dealing with a variety of cat door types and installation areas. This flexibility is another key benefit of hiring an expert.
Here are some typical types of cat doors and locations installers can deal with:
Types of Cat Doors:
- Standard Flap Doors: These are easy, economical doors with a versatile flap that the cat pushes through.
- Magnetic Cat Doors: These doors require the cat to wear a magnetic collar, avoiding unwanted animals from going into.
- Microchip Cat Doors: These are the most safe and advanced options, reading your Innovative Cat Flap Installer's microchip to enable entry only to your pet, keeping out stray animals and preserving home security.
- Tunnel Cat Doors: Designed for thicker walls or doors, these doors utilize a tunnel extension to bridge the gap.
Installation Locations/Materials:
- Wooden Doors: The most common installation area. Installers are experienced in cutting and fitting doors into different types of wood doors, consisting of solid core and hollow core.
- Glass Doors and Windows: Installing cat doors in glass requires specialized abilities and tools. Specialists can safely cut circular or rectangular holes in glass panels, making sure structural integrity and a clean surface.
- Walls: For more discreet access, cat doors can be set up in walls, frequently leading to basements or garages. This needs knowledge in wall building and framing.
- Patio Doors and Sliding Doors: Installers can fit cat doors into existing patio area doors or sliding glass doors, typically by replacing a glass panel with one pre-cut for a pet door.
- Screen Doors: Mesh screen doors can likewise accommodate cat doors, enabling ventilation while offering pet access.

Cost Considerations for Professional Installation:
The cost of professional cat door installation can vary depending upon several elements:
- Type of Cat Door: More sophisticated doors like microchip models may have a slightly greater installation cost due to their intricacy.
- Installation Location and Material: Installing in glass or walls is usually more complicated and might cost more than setting up in a standard wooden door.
- Complexity of the Job: If modifications to the door frame or surrounding structure are required, this can increase the overall cost.
- Installer's Rates and Location: Installer rates can differ depending on their experience, location, and local market value.
It's always best to get an in-depth quote from the installer before proceeding, detailing all expenses involved.
